Overview of the Board Management Team

The Board Management Team, comprising two Company Secretaries, a Company Secretarial Governance Manager, and a support team based in Mumbai, delivers comprehensive support services to a range of open-ended funds domiciled in Luxembourg and Ireland, including Six SICAV umbrellas with combined assets under management of approximately USD 590 billion; a Luxembourg‑domiciled ELTIF umbrella; and an Irish ETF umbrella. In addition, the team provides company secretarial support to the Management Committee of JPMorgan Funds Limited, the London‑based management company for JPMorgan Asset Management’s open‑ended UK funds.

Job Responsibilities

  • Attend Board and Committee meetings, providing comprehensive company secretarial, governance, and administrative support and guidance for the Boards and Committees of the funds under your responsibility.
  • Ensure that the funds comply with all relevant statutory and regulatory requirements.
  • Assist in the implementation of corporate strategies by ensuring that the Board and Committee decisions and instructions are properly carried out and communicated.
  • Collaborate with other teams across the business to support the development of new products or amendments to existing ones, ensuring that any necessary shareholder notifications are appropriately prepared.
  • Manage the Board and Committee paper production process effectively, ensuring that papers are sent to the Boards and Committees in a timely manner.
  • Organise and maintain the agenda plan for the year and organise Board and Committee meetings a year in advance.
  • Work with other team members to ensure that all action items from Board and Committee meetings are completed effectively.
  • Provide support and cover when needed to Boards and Committees managed by the wider team.
